Latest developments on International Paper Company
International Paper Co. stock has been making headlines today as it leads the S&P gainers with new growth targets on the horizon. The company recently announced an upcoming Investor Day where the CEO will unveil a major growth strategy and details of a new deal with DS Smith. With stronger-than-expected revenue guidance for 2025, investors are optimistic about the company’s future. Analysts at Citi and BofA have maintained their buy ratings on International Paper, with price targets at $60 and $61 respectively. Despite some uncertainty surrounding strategic shifts, the stock continues to outperform competitors, making it a strong contender in the market.
International Paper Company on Smartkarma
Analysts at Baptista Research have been closely monitoring International Paper Co on Smartkarma. In one report titled “International Paper: Can E-Commerce Growth Offset Pricing Pressures in Containerboard? – Major Drivers,” the analysts lean bullish on the company’s future prospects. The report highlights insights from International Paper’s fourth-quarter 2024 earnings call, emphasizing the closure of the DS Smith transaction as a significant development that positions the company as a leader in sustainable packaging solutions across North America and EMEA.
Another report by Baptista Research, titled “International Paper Company: Strategic Acquisitions & Integration Synergies As A Vital Tool For Growth! – Major Drivers,” delves into the company’s strategic acquisitions and integration synergies. The analysts commend CEO Andy Silvernail’s leadership in adopting an 80/20 strategic approach to enhance profitability and reduce complexity. Baptista Research evaluates various factors influencing the company’s price and conducts an independent valuation using a Discounted Cash Flow methodology, pointing towards a bullish sentiment on International Paper Co‘s growth potential.
